Literature’s Profound Impact on Culture:
- Shaping Cultural Identity:
Literature often reflects the identity of a culture, capturing its values, beliefs, and struggles.
- Social Commentary:
Literary works serve as a mirror to societal issues, providing commentary and insight into prevailing conditions.
- Preservation of History:
Many historical events and cultural practices are documented and preserved through literature, ensuring their legacy.
- Language Evolution:
Literature contributes to language development, introducing new words, phrases, and evolving linguistic norms.
- Influence on Art and Media:
Literary themes and narratives frequently inspire other art forms, shaping visual arts, films, and other cultural expressions.
- Formation of Values:
Moral and ethical values are often conveyed and reinforced through literature, influencing societal norms.
- Political Impact:
Literature has been a catalyst for political change, fostering revolutions and challenging oppressive systems.
- Cultural Exchange:
Through translated works, literature facilitates cultural exchange, fostering understanding and appreciation between diverse societies.
In essence, literature serves as a dynamic force that not only reflects culture but actively participates in its creation and evolution.
